Abstract

Based on BPS data, the percentage of health complaints for Women of Reproductive Age (WUS) in West Nusa Tenggara (NTB) Province in five years (2017-2021) has continued to increase and has become the highest in Indonesia. The importance of WUS health is related to family, community and in giving birth to a healthy generation. In this study WUS health complaints were divided into three categories, that is not health complaints, health complaints not interfering with activities and health complaints interfering with activities. Therefore, this study was conducted using multinomial logistic regression. The results showed that with a significance level of five percent it was proven that the classification place of residence, last education, most activity status, status of living alone, and food insecurity had a significant effect, both on health complaints that did not interfere with activities or interfere with activities. The government is expected to continue to promote the importance of education (at least 12 years), improve mental health counseling programs, and continue to increase efforts to overcome food insecurity.
